for percussion ensemble (7')

 

instrumentation (12-13 players):

 

Glockenspiel + Chimes
Crotales (low octave) + Xylophone
Vibraphone 1
VIbraphone 2 (+ Small Caxixi or similar)

Marimba 1 (4.5-octave, shared with Marimba 4)
Marimba 2 (4.3-octave, shared with Marimba 3)
Marimba 3 (4.3-octave, shared with Marimba 2)
Marimba 4 (4.5-octave, shared with Marimba 1)
Marimba 5 (5-octave)

Timpani (4 drums)
Percussion 1 (Suspended Cymbal, Rainstick, Mark Tree,4 Concert Toms, China Cymbal)
Percussion 2 (Sizzle Cymbal, Ocean Drum, Concert Bass Drum, Triangle,Small Suspended Cymbal)
Optional Hand Percussion (Cajon, Djembe, Drumset, etc.)

 

notes:

 

Originally scored for 4 players on 2 marimbas, Nalu has been expanded to full percussion orchestra instrumentation, adding glockenspiel, chimes, crotales, xylophone, 2 vibraphones, and a wide assortment of battery and auxiliary instruments. The new arrangement was commissioned by the Roma High School Percussion Ensemble and their director, Moses Simon, for performance at the 2019 Percussive Arts Society International Convention in Indianapolis, Indiana.
